It's a legitimate question. Oversight was a huge problem and is one of the reasons New Deal programs were not successful. As I've said before, those who do not learn from history are doomed to repeat it.

Let's look at AAA for a minute. In 1934, the year after AAA, one of the only industries that really prospered was the fertilizer industry. It prospered because in record numbers farmers took their $10 an acre and bought fertilizer to increase their yield on the other three quarters. When we look carefully at what farmers were doing, they were told they could take a quarter of their land out of circulation. Many of them took their swamp out of circulation. Some had a forest, or heavily treed area and they took that out of circulation. And the bureaucrats found furthermore, that some farmers were secretly growing crops even when they were paid not to do so. Isn't human nature disgusting? And so the government sent agents around, to measure the land to make sure they were taking the proper amount out. Now as a young college professor many years ago, the first time I encountered my chairman of the tenure committee and got a chance to have a long talk with him, he told me his first job was with the AAA, measuring land. And like a silly untenured professor, I said: "Oh, did you get bribes and payoffs?" And the stupidity of that occurred to me because then I thought that if he says yes, then he may expect me to give him a bribe for tenure. He was a charming Southern gentleman, and said, "Well, yeah, but the best offers I could get were a pair of new tires, but I never got too many good ones; other people got the good ones." I think you're getting the drift of my story. People were hired to measure the land, and some of them were corrupt, and so we had to pay people to look in on the people who were measuring the land. By the way, is the funding for this from an independent source of revenue that the government has, or is it from taxpayers?

Well, the next thing that happened was that even the people checking on the people couldn't be trusted. And so the government now bought a fleet of airplanes and drove over the land to do aerial photographs of the land to see if anybody was planting something where they shouldn't be and getting illegal payments. Some people finally said, "What are we doing? The government now has pictures of all of our lands and our houses and everything like that." Once you ask for the government aid, the government controls come shortly thereafter.
